[gtk+/gtk-3-22] builder: avoid an uninitialized value



commit 98c04230c3222e0d4e434eeb2f9f2d8a0c01a113
Author: Timm Bäder <mail baedert org>
Date:   Thu Feb 16 12:21:23 2017 +0100

    builder: avoid an uninitialized value
    
    When g_module_supported() returns FALSE, args.module is garbage
    otherwise.

 gtk/gtkbuilder.c |    2 ++
 1 files changed, 2 insertions(+), 0 deletions(-)
---
diff --git a/gtk/gtkbuilder.c b/gtk/gtkbuilder.c
index 0e4eaca..9a24276 100644
--- a/gtk/gtkbuilder.c
+++ b/gtk/gtkbuilder.c
@@ -1648,6 +1648,8 @@ gtk_builder_connect_signals (GtkBuilder *builder,
 
   if (g_module_supported ())
     args.module = g_module_open (NULL, G_MODULE_BIND_LAZY);
+  else
+    args.module = NULL;
 
   gtk_builder_connect_signals_full (builder,
                                     gtk_builder_connect_signals_default,


[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]